Technical Considerations: What Crafters Must Check
While the Moon-Rover icon is high quality, every crafter knows that technical issues can ruin a project. Here are critical checks before you start selling:
- File Format Verification: You will receive EPS, JPG, AI, and SVG files. Always open the SVG in your cutting software first to ensure all paths are closed and nodes are optimized. Sometimes, downloaded assets have extra points that cause cutting errors.
- Transparency Checks: Preview the PNG transparency carefully. Ensure there are no unwanted white boxes around the icon when placed on colored backgrounds. This is crucial for sticker designs and layered vinyl projects.
- Resolution for Sublimation: Confirm the resolution of the JPG file if you plan to use it for direct-to-film printing. Low-resolution images will look blurry on fabric. Vector formats (SVG/AI/EPS) are always safer for scalable sublimation designs.
- Contrast and Readability: Test the icon on both white and dark products. On dark shirts or tumblers, ensure the design has enough contrast. You may need to add a light-colored backing or adjust the color palette to maintain visibility.
- Complexity Limits: Avoid using this icon for very small cutting details where thin lines might break. It is best suited for medium to large applications. For tiny stickers, consider simplifying the layout or combining it with bolder shapes.
Design Pairing and Branding Tips
To maximize the commercial appeal of the Moon-Rover icon, pair it thoughtfully with typography. A serif font adds elegance, suitable for premium home decor items. A sans-serif font keeps it modern and clean, great for tech or science-themed products. Script or handwritten fonts bring warmth, perfect for greeting cards and party favors. Display fonts can make bold statements for t-shirt designs.
For small business branding, consistency is key. Use the Moon-Rover icon as a recurring element in your logo, social media graphics, and product photography. This builds recognition and trust with your audience. When creating a design bundle, ensure the color palette matches your brand identity. Earth tones work well for rustic styles, while neon colors suit futuristic themes.
